basedpyright
Basedpyright is a fork of pyright with various type checking improvements, improved vscode support and pylance features built into the language server.
why?
there are two main reasons for this fork:
- pyright lacks many features which are made exclusive to pylance, microsoft's closed-source vscode extension
- the maintainer of pyright closes valid issues for no reason and lashes out at users
see the Benefits over Pyright section for a comprehensive list of new features and improvements we've made to pyright.